Posts - Bill - S 607 Improving Veteran Access to Care Act

senate 02/18/2025 - 119th Congress

We're working to enhance our veterans' healthcare experience by proposing a bill that aims to streamline how appointments are scheduled within the VA system. This effort will focus on creating a more efficient and user-friendly scheduling system, enabling vets to secure their necessary healthcare appointments with ease and timeliness, ultimately improving their access to care.
